# MetricFlow integration
[English](metricflow.md) | [简体中文](metricflow.zh-CN.md)
The `doris_semantic` domain can consume MetricFlow models through an optional,
administrator-configured sidecar. MetricFlow remains the owner of metric
semantics and query compilation. Doris MCP Server owns MCP discovery,
authorization, route selection, Doris RBAC, read-only SQL validation, query
limits, execution, audit metadata, redaction, and result schemas.
The project does not bundle a native Doris MetricFlow/dbt adapter. An operator
must supply a reviewed provider that can load the selected MetricFlow project
and compile requests to valid Doris SQL. The MCP integration is therefore a
stable consumer boundary, not a claim that stock MetricFlow can connect to
Doris without an adapter or dialect implementation.
## Public children
| Child | Provider operation | Execution behavior |
|---|---|---|
| `list_metricflow_models` | `list_models` | Metadata only; no `model_ref` is guessed. |
| `get_metricflow_status` | `get_status` | Validates one exact `model_ref`. |
| `list_metricflow_metrics` | `list_metrics` | Bounded metric/dimension metadata. |
| `get_metricflow_group_bys` | `get_group_bys` | Returns valid group-by choices for selected metrics. |
| `list_metricflow_saved_queries` | `list_saved_queries` | Metadata only; does not execute saved queries. |
| `get_metricflow_dimension_values` | `compile_dimension_values` | Provider compiles; MCP Query runtime executes bounded read-only SQL. |
| `compile_metricflow_query` | `compile_query` | Compile-only; returns provider evidence and Doris SQL. |
| `execute_metricflow_query` | `compile_query` | Provider compiles; MCP Query runtime validates and executes. |
Every model-specific call requires an exact `model_ref`. The Server does not
rank, infer, or select a model from natural-language text.
## Compile and execution boundary
```text
MCP Host
-> doris_semantic child + exact model_ref
-> authorization and dynamic availability
-> MetricFlow sidecar: model inspection or Doris SQL compilation only
-> MCP ReadOnlySQLGuard
-> request-specific DorisQueryRuntime
-> Doris route, RBAC, timeout/row/byte limits, audit and redaction
-> schema-validated MCP result
```
The sidecar never receives Doris credentials from this protocol and is not
allowed to return an already executed query result for compile operations.
`execute_metricflow_query` and `get_metricflow_dimension_values` accept only
compiled SQL and send it through the same bounded runtime as
`doris_query.execute_query`.
## Sidecar protocol
The Server starts the configured executable without a shell, sends one JSON
object on stdin, reads one bounded JSON object from stdout, and then waits for
the process to exit. The Server supplies only a fixed locale and unbuffered-I/O
environment, so Doris credentials, bearer tokens, OAuth/JWT secrets, and
unrelated server configuration are not inherited. The protocol version is
`doris-mcp-metricflow/v1`.
Request:
```json
{
"protocol_version": "doris-mcp-metricflow/v1",
"request_id": "server-generated-uuid",
"operation": "compile_query",
"arguments": {
"model_ref": "commerce/main",
"dialect": "doris",
"request": {
"metrics": ["orders"],
"group_by": ["customer__country"]
}
}
}
```
Success response:
```json
{
"protocol_version": "doris-mcp-metricflow/v1",
"request_id": "same-server-generated-uuid",
"ok": true,
"data": {
"sql": "SELECT ..."
}
}
```
Failure response:
```json
{
"protocol_version": "doris-mcp-metricflow/v1",
"request_id": "same-server-generated-uuid",
"ok": false,
"error": {
"reason_code": "METRICFLOW_MODEL_NOT_FOUND"
}
}
```
The Server verifies operation allowlisting, request correlation, protocol
version, process status, timeout, UTF-8/JSON structure, response type, and
output limits. Provider stderr and raw internal errors are not returned to the
model.
Collection operations return `data.items` as an array and may set
`data.truncated=true`. Compile operations must return a non-empty `data.sql`.
The SQL must pass the MCP read-only guard before it can execute.
## Configuration
```bash
export METRICFLOW_ENABLED=true
export METRICFLOW_PROVIDER_COMMAND_JSON='["/opt/doris-mcp/bin/metricflow-provider"]'
export METRICFLOW_PROJECT_DIRECTORY=/srv/dbt
export METRICFLOW_TIMEOUT_SECONDS=30
export METRICFLOW_MAX_OUTPUT_BYTES=2097152
```
The executable and optional project directory must use absolute paths. The
command is stored as a JSON array to preserve argument boundaries and avoid
shell interpretation. Configuration validation rejects an enabled provider
without a command, relative executables, empty command arrays, invalid bounds,
and malformed JSON.
## Availability and authorization
The eight MetricFlow children stay in the stable catalog. When the provider is
disabled or unhealthy they remain discoverable to an authorized identity with
`callable=false` and a stable reason code. Model-dependent probes are evaluated
at call time because an empty domain discovery request cannot validate an
unknown future `model_ref`.
OAuth deployments must explicitly enable semantic tools and grant
`semantic:read` plus the exact discovery/execution scope. Doris RBAC remains
the final authority once compiled SQL reaches the request-specific route.
## Provider acceptance checklist
- Load only operator-approved MetricFlow projects and exact model references.
- Implement every advertised operation or report a stable failure code.
- Compile with `dialect=doris`; never silently emit SQL for another dialect.
- Never execute Doris SQL or accept Doris credentials in the sidecar protocol.
- Bound model enumeration, metric lists, saved queries, group-bys, and SQL size.
- Produce deterministic output for the same model revision and request.
- Validate against real Doris with read-only and negative-write tests before
enabling the provider in production.
